Abstract
The utility model discloses a kind of ammonia sky blender, including dilution airduct with for ammonia pipeline, the port of export for ammonia pipeline is communicated with spray ammonia mouth, spray ammonia mouth is positioned at dilution airduct, described confession is communicated with air line on ammonia pipeline, and high pressure draught purging in air line injection to spray ammonia mouth prevents it from blocking.During this utility model uses, spray ammonia mouth is purged to spray ammonia mouth by pressure-air through air line injection, it is to avoid spray ammonia mouth blocks, thus ensures whole ammonia spraying amount, it is ensured that the denitration efficiency of whole denitrating system, improves the operation stability of denitrating system.Meanwhile, in order to prevent can not avoiding spraying the blocking of ammonia mouth by pressure-air purging, it is provided with, in dilution airduct correspondence spray ammonia mouth position, the manhole being arranged symmetrically with about dilution airduct axial centre face a pair.

Technical field
This utility model relates to a kind of denitrating system gas mixer, particularly relates to a kind of ammonia sky blender.
Background technology
Nitrogen oxides is the gas produced due to the oxidation of nitrogen during burning process, and it not only stimulates the breathing of people
System, damage animals and plants, damage the ozone layer, and be cause greenhouse effect, acid rain and photochemically reactive main matter it
One.Discharge to nitrogen oxides all over the world limits and requires all to tend to strict, and thermal power plant, garbage burning factory and cement plant etc.
As the main source of oxides of nitrogen gas discharge, it reduces discharging especially by attention especially.Ammonia sky blender is then denitration
A kind of equipment the most frequently used in system, but in present stage thermal power plant, the ammonia sky mixer structure of the middle use of denitrating system is excessively
Simply, ammonia sky blender fault cannot the most effectively process, and affects denitration efficiency, causes denitrating system to stop transport time serious, existing
Ammonia sky blender major part cannot meet the demand of on-the-spot actual condition.And spraying ammonia mouth is that ammonia sky blender the most easily breaks down
, often there is the situation of blocking, thus affect denitration efficiency, even cause denitrating system to stop transport in parts during use.

Detailed description of the invention
As it is shown in figure 1, this ammonia sky blender disclosed in the present embodiment, it includes diluting airduct 1, for ammonia pipeline 2, spray ammonia
Mouth 3, valve 4, air line 5, manhole 6 and manhole cover 7, spray ammonia mouth 3 is positioned at dilution airduct 1 with the outlet for ammonia pipeline 2 even
Logical;Air line 5 connects with for ammonia pipeline 2;Manhole 6 has two, and the axial centre face about dilution airduct 1 is symmetrical and vertically connects
Being connected to dilute on the tube wall of airduct 1 corresponding spray ammonia mouth 3 position, screw bolt and nut and manhole cover 7 phase are passed through in the outer end of manhole 6
Even, manhole cover 7 is round plate, and its axial centre evagination has the boss being matched with manhole 6 internal diameter, the sidewall of boss be provided with for
Place the cannelure of sealing ring 8.Supplying outside dilution airduct 1 is equipped with valve 6 on ammonia pipeline 2 and air line 5.
In use, high-pressure air source produces pressure-air to the present embodiment, and pressure-air is through air line injection extremely spray ammonia mouth
Spray ammonia mouth is purged, it is to avoid spray ammonia mouth blocks, thus ensures the ammonia spraying amount of whole system, it is ensured that whole denitrating system
Denitration efficiency, improve denitrating system operation stability.
